Item 5.02 Departure of Directors or Certain Officers; Election of Directors; Appointment of Certain Officers; Compensatory Arrangements of Certain Officers.
Appointment of Mr. Schemm as Chief Financial Officer and Treasurer
As previously disclosed, Fox Factory Holding Corp. (the “Company”) has appointed Dennis C. Schemm (age 57) as the Company’s Chief Financial Officer and Treasurer, effective as of June 12, 2023 (the “Effective Date”), until his successor has been duly elected and qualified or until death, resignation or removal. In connection with his appointment, the Company and Mr. Schemm entered into an Employment Agreement (the “Schemm Agreement”), dated June 12, 2023, the material portions of which were summarized, along with Mr. Schemm’s prior work experience, on the Company’s Current Report on Form 8-K filed with the Securities and Exchange Commission on May 25, 2023. Such summary of the Schemm Agreement does not purport to be complete and is subject to, and qualified in its entirety by, reference to the complete text of the Schemm Agreement, attached hereto as Exhibit 10.1 and incorporated herein by reference.
Other than as previously disclosed, there are no arrangements or understandings between Mr. Schemm and any other person pursuant to which he was appointed as the Company’s Chief Financial Officer and Treasurer. There are no family relationships between Mr. Schemm and any director or executive officer of the Company, and the Company has not entered into any transactions with Mr. Schemm that are reportable pursuant to Item 404(a) of Regulation S-K promulgated under the Securities Exchange Act of 1934, as amended.
Effective as of the Effective Date, Ms. Maggie Torres resigned as Interim Chief Financial Officer and Interim Treasurer of the Company and moved to the role of Director of Accounting Projects. Ms. Torres’s agreement to resign was not the result of any dispute or disagreement with the Company relating to the Company's operations, policies or practices.
